Peking duck is a conventional Chinese dish that originated in Beijing. It’s produced by roasting an entire duck until eventually the skin is crispy and golden, as well as the meat is tender and juicy. The dish is often served with slender pancakes, scallions, along with a sweet hoisin sauce.

January 22, 2015 Weblog Chicago Chinatown By Steve Dolinsky Two several years in the past, I launched into a magical, fatty/crispy sojourn to Beijing, on the lookout for the real Peking duck. Approximately every fantastic restaurant I visited experienced their own individual course of action – whether it is air hose involving skin and meat, big enthusiast for blowing on and drying out the ducks or poaching in scorching h2o for 30 seconds – in addition to unique techniques for making ready (brush with maltose, sugar, honey?), roasting (about jujube or apricot woods?) and serving (in slim pancakes, with or with no garlic sauce and/or plum or hoisin? What about fresh cucumbers and the all-white Chinese scallions?
